Viasat Inc. (NASDAQ:VSAT - Get Free Report) Director John Stenbit sold 705 shares of the company's stock in a transaction on Tuesday, September 1st. The stock was sold at an average price of $66.75, for a total value of $47,058.75. Following the transaction, the director owned 545 shares of the company's stock, valued at approximately $36,378.75. The trade was a 56.40% decrease in their ownership of the stock. The sale was disclosed in a legal filing with the Securities & Exchange Commission, which can be accessed through this hyperlink.

About Viasat

(Get Free Report)

Viasat, Inc (NASDAQ: VSAT) provides high‐capacity satellite broadband and wireless communications services to consumer, commercial and government customers worldwide. The company designs and operates satellite systems and network infrastructure to deliver secure, high-speed connectivity across remote and underserved regions, as well as managed networking solutions for enterprises and public sector agencies.

Viasat's product offerings include residential and enterprise satellite internet services, in-flight connectivity for commercial airlines and business jets, and secure networking platforms tailored to defense and intelligence users.
